1. Overview
The Libraries Australia service is a complex system hosted by the National Library on behalf of Australia's library community. Access to the service is provided through the World Wide Web (the Web). Most of Libraries Australia's services are Web-based (signified by the use of HTTP), but some other components such as record downloading use ftp services.
This guide describes diagnostic tools useful for locating and identifying problems, particularly slow response times, when using the Libraries Australia service over the Web. A glossary is also provided.
2. Introduction
There are three areas which can cause your response time to be unacceptably slow: the Libraries Australia service, the Internet, or your local network.
This guide covers each of these areas, and explains how to establish where any problem lies. Libraries Australia Help Desk staff can assist you in checking each area, and advise on some of the options for solutions. They can also arrange for National Library IT staff to contact IT staff in your organisation to work on technological solutions.

3. The Libraries Australia service
Libraries Australia consists of four modules:
- Libraries Australia Search, available in subscription and free versions which allow patrons to find and get millions of items from Australian libraries, and obtain bibliographic records via the Record Export Service (RES) and the Products service;
- Libraries Australia Cataloguing Client, a record creation and maintenance service, which enables subscribed libraries to create and edit bibliographic and holdings data, obtain copy cataloguing; and the Record Import Service (RIS) which enables the batch uploading of records and holdings;
- Libraries Australia Document Delivery, and interlending and payment service, which enables subscribed libraries to manage the process of requesting, shipping and paying for loans and copies; and
- Libraries Australia Administration, which enables subscribed libraries to manage user account information.
Under normal operating conditions, the Libraries Australia system maintains response time at an acceptable level. An acceptable level would usually be a response in under one minute. Availability over a 12 month timeframe is recorded in each Libraries Australia Annual Report.
If you occasionally experience unacceptable response times, then your first step should be to contact the Libraries Australia Help Desk to ascertain whether the Libraries Australia system itself is operating slowly. If the Libraries Australia system is operating normally, then the cause can be traced to one of the areas described below.

3. The Internet
Information (data) will not always travel the same route between your PC and Libraries Australia; the route - signified by the lines in the diagram above - may vary according to conditions in those parts of the Internet that your data must cross. Information travels as 'packets' in a series 'hops' across a number of routers from one end of the communication chain to the other. This means that establishing the reason for slow response is not easy, as bottlenecks may occur at any one or more of the routers.
In occasional slow response times, one router may be overloaded for a short time. If one router consistently shows as a bottleneck in your connection with Libraries Australia your Internet Service provider (ISP) may be able to rectify this.
Two diagnostic tools
There are two tools to trace the connection between computers: Ping and Trace Route. The Ping and Trace Route tools will assist in identification of the cause of slow response times, whether it is in the Internet or in your organisation's access to the Internet or in your Local Area Network (LAN). See section 4 for information on diagnosing problems within your LAN.
Ping
A Ping is a protocol program which checks the validity of an Internet address and confirms the computer with that address is connected to the Internet.
A common feature of slow response time is the loss of some 'packets' during transmission. Ping reports on its success in connecting between the National Library host server and your PC, and on the number and percentage of packets lost in transmission.
If your site has a Firewall or Proxy Server, then Ping may not be able to provide any information.
Trace Route
This program will try to send data from a host server to an Internet address, reporting on its success and the time taken to reach each network router on the route. If your site has a Firewall or Proxy Server, then Trace Route may only reach either the Firewall or the Proxy server.
As the reports from Trace Route are fairly complex, you may need assistance from your local IT staff to interpret them.

The Trace Route reports on the number of hops taken for the data to traverse the routers from the target website to your site, identifies the IP address of each router and lists the round trip time in milliseconds (ms) taken to arrive at each router. It will aid in identifying where delays or bottlenecks may be occurring (eg. in your local router, your regional connection, the Canberra regional network, or in the National Library itself).

Trace Route reports that show one hop taking much longer than others in the path through the Internet may indicate a bottleneck at that point.
Factors affecting Trace Route results
The times reported by a Trace Route will be affected by a number of factors, which can distort the result. These factors which can cause differing results between actual data traffic and Trace Route traffic are listed below.
- Routers may use a different priority when responding to trace packets, which can result in different response times which are not experienced by normal traffic.
- Requests are not sent to all locations at the same time, so the level of traffic may have changed between readings. The times reported are the round trip to that location.
- Delays can also be introduced by the need to fragment packets in some circumstances. This will not affect your standard Trace Route measure, but it may affect your Libraries Australia traffic.
- Packets may not be travelling along the same path in both directions, or even every time in the same direction.
Recommendation: regular diagnostics
To minimise the effect of these factors, a number of Trace Routes should be run, preferably over a period of at least one week, to obtain a representative indication of where the problem lies. This may also eliminate the possibility that a temporary problem at one point in the connection is the cause of your slow response time.

Once a bottleneck is identified
If the bottleneck occurs in the Internet or at your point of entry into the Internet, the following actions may help to improve response time:
If you are using dial up connection via a modem, check that your modem is connecting to your ISP at the modem's designated speed. If the effective speed of your link is lower than it should be, discuss the problem with your ISP and try different types of modems.
Some Libraries Australia subscribers may find cable modem connection provides improved response time. A cable modem is a device that allows high-speed data access (such as to the Internet) via a cable network. This means cable modem services are not available in all parts of Australia.
Obtain measurements of the level of utilisation and reliability of your Internet access link during peak periods from your ISP or network manager. You should ensure that the report covers the level of utilisation during normal working hours, and excludes the level of utilisation outside business hours. If the utilisation level is high it may be necessary to add more bandwidth to carry the load.
Consider dedicating one or more links to Libraries Australia traffic, to separate it from other Internet traffic.
Consider over-provisioning the access link bandwidth, in order to use a higher speed link which will reduce transmission delays, and reduce the effects of congestion from other Internet traffic. For Libraries Australia traffic alone, however, there is a diminishing improvement in response times with link speeds above 64 Kbps.
When choosing an ISP select one which can demonstrate the smallest round-trip times to the Nnode in Canberra. The gateway address is abngw.nla.gov.au (202.6.91.20) and Ping can help identify the round trip times. You should run several Ping tests to ensure a representative result.

4. Local factors
The configuration of your LAN and the level of traffic it carries may affect both incoming and outgoing Libraries Australia response time.
Local Area Network
The transmission speed or performance of your local network will affect your overall communication with Libraries Australia. If the local network's processing speed is slower than your external Internet access, you will experience response time delays locally. It is important to check that there are no delays within your local network. Libraries Australia's Ping and Trace Route tools can help to identify if your response time delays are occurring in your LAN.
Security measures
Your organisation will have security measures in place to protect your own network from security violations. Security policy and the consequent level of filtering will be determined by each organisation according to its own security requirements and assessment of possible risk. Devices used to implement security policies include firewalls.
Firewalls and proxies are security devices that operate by applying filters to all Internet traffic. For instance they can be set up to filter out communications containing specified protocols or coming from certain Internet sites. This has occurred for some Libraries Australia Search subscribers whose firewalls do not permit access to sites that include JavaScript. Other Libraries Australia subscribers have experienced firewall exclusion for activities using the Libraries Australia Cataloguing Client.

Standard and non-standard ports
Libraries Australia uses standard protocols (http, ftp, etc) to minimise the effect of security constraints, and provides the default TCP port 1521 (plus port 80 for online help) for access to the Libraries Australia modules.
However, for the Libraries Australia Cataloguing Client, access to the Cataloguing server on certain TCP ports must be enabled on firewalls. Some restrictive firewall configurations will not allow cataloguing traffic through port 1521. In response to requests to allow for an additional port to be made available on the Libraries Australia Cataloguing Server, port 11521 has been configured to accept connections. Instructions for configuring the port on the Libraries Australia Cataloguing Client will be made available to organisations on request.
